### 2. Column Group Splitting

Fields with `local_format=vortex` are split into a separate column group from default (row) format fields. This is handled by `LocalFormatPolicy` in the column group splitting pipeline:

DefaultPolicies execution order:
1. SystemColumnPolicy — split system fields (RowID, Timestamp) + PK
2. AvgSizePolicy — split large fields by avg size
3. SelectedDataTypePolicy — split vector / text fields (each gets own group)
4. LocalFormatPolicy — split vortex fields into separate group
5. RemanentShortPolicy — merge remaining short fields
